Modular railing suitable for variable installation slopes
11851905 · 2023-12-26 · ·

The present invention teaches a modular railing, in which the various modules that constitute it can be connected to each other in a simple and aesthetically homogeneous way. This modular railing provides that even the individual modules can in turn be made with interchangeable parts. All suitably standardized, so as to preserve the possibility of using, in large quantities, identical pieces. Each module of the railing comprises: at least a support pole placed at one end of said section of railing, and suitable for being fixed to the ground, an upper horizontal bar that connects two support poles (and coupled to them near their upper end), a lower horizontal bar that connects two support poles (and coupled to them near their base), and a plurality of vertical rods that connect said two upper and lower horizontal bars.

Modular privacy and sound barrier fence system
11053707 · 2021-07-06 · ·

A privacy and sound barrier fence system and apparatus is disclosed. The fence is erected with interlocking horizontal or vertical panels which are held in place by posts at the ends of the boards. The boards are equipped with a tongue and groove system, configured to enable the boards to interlock, forming a solid wall segment. Each segment, referred to as a module, may be connected at a 90 degree angle, to permit a turn in the fence. Adjustable mounting points on the posts allow for the modules to be disposed in a step orientation or at a slope for non-level terrain. The boards ensure that the erected fence remains aesthetically pleasing from both the front and rear of the fence. The fence system does not employ any structural rain reinforcement connecting the posts, and is capable of withstanding hurricane-strength winds.

Conductive barrier

Structural components of a barrier, including posts, rails and pickets, are formed from a conductive substrate that is encased in a corrosion-resistant nonconductive coating. These structural components are assembled by aligning fastener openings in a pair of components, and joining the paired components with a conductive bolt. The shank of the bolt has an enlarged section of peripheral longitudinal ridges that forms an interference fit within each of the aligned fastener openings. Forming this interference fit abrades away the nonconductive coating within the openings, and allows the shank to form a conductive link between the joined structural components.

ENGINEERED FENCE PICKETS WITH SHIP LAPPED EDGES
20200056398 · 2020-02-20 ·

An engineered wood fence picket and system for manufacturing fence pickets using engineered wood products, including, but not limited to, oriented-strand board (OSB), laminated veneer lumber (LVL), fiber strand, and/or laminated strand lumber (LSL). The opposing right and left edges of each picket has corresponding elements of a joint, such as, but not limited to, a shiplap joint or tongue-and-groove joint. A fence or fence segment may be constructed by aligning a plurality of said fence pickets vertically or horizontally so that the edges of adjacent pickets mate or meet to form a joint. The fence can be assembled more quickly and cheaply than with any prior art materials, and the fence will be higher quality, with longer life, thinner and lighter, and minimal maintenance.
